Income and spending
| Financial year end | Income | Spending |
|---|---|---|
| 31/03/2025 | £766k | £816k |
| 31/03/2024 | £891k | £857k |
| 31/03/2023 | £850k | £962k |
| 31/03/2022 | £837k | £911k |
| 31/03/2021 | £895k | £895k |

Who funds COUNCIL FOR BRITISH RESEARCH IN THE LEVANT?
Funders whose own accounts filings name COUNCIL FOR BRITISH RESEARCH IN THE LEVANT as a grant recipient include THE BRITISH ACADEMY FOR THE PROMOTION OF HISTORICAL PHILOSOPHICAL AND PHILOLOGICAL STUDIES, ALTAJIR TRUST.
